Amazon last updated the Echo Show 5 in 2021, giving it a 2-megapixel front camera that will slightly improve the quality of your video chats. Otherwise, not much about the Show 5 has changed since it originally came out — but that's not a bad thing. The Alexa-powered display has decent audio quality for its size, and it has onboard volume controls along with a mic-mute button and a physical camera shutter for when you need extra privacy.

The Show 5 is the smallest smart display in Amazon's lineup and it makes an excellent alarm clock thanks to its ambient light sensor, which adjusts the screen's brightness based on the light levels in the room, and its sunrise alarm feature. The latter slowly brightens the display before you're due to wake up to wake you more naturally from sleep. You can also tap to snooze your alarm, a feature that's unique to the Echo Show 5 (other Amazon smart displays don't have it).

Pairing the Show 5 with the Blink Mini can give you a better view of your home. Blink's smallest security camera may not be wireless like the rest of its gadgets, but it still records 1080p video and supports motion alerts and two-way audio. Once you plug it in, it'll watch over the inside of your home and you can use the Echo Show 5 to check out its camera feed from another part of the house. And like other Blink cameras, the Mini can also send motion alerts to your phone, so you can check in anytime from anywhere.
